What is Cloud Computing?

Cloud computing refers to the delivery of computing services—including servers, storage, databases, networking, software, and analytics—over the internet, commonly referred to as "the cloud." Instead of owning physical hardware or infrastructure, users can access computing resources on-demand from cloud service providers.

How Does Cloud Computing Work?

Cloud computing operates on a model of shared resources, allowing users to access applications and data remotely via the internet. This is made possible through the use of virtualization technology, which enables the pooling and allocation of resources across multiple users while ensuring scalability and flexibility.

Types of Cloud Computing Services

There are three primary models of cloud computing services:

  1. Infrastructure as a Service (IaaS): Provides virtualized computing resources over the internet, including servers, storage, and networking infrastructure.

  2. Platform as a Service (PaaS): Offers a platform allowing developers to build, deploy, and manage applications without the complexity of infrastructure management.

  3. Software as a Service (SaaS): Delivers software applications over the internet on a subscription basis, eliminating the need for users to install, maintain, and update software locally.
